Porterville vs. Universal Technical Institute-Southern California

Both Porterville College and Universal Technical Institute-Southern California are 2-4 years schools located in California. The following statements compare Porterville College and Universal Technical Institute-Southern California with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Universal Technical Institute-Southern California's tuition ($44,450) is more expensive than Porterville ($11,308).
  • Porterville's students to faculty ratio (25 to 1) is lower than Universal Technical Institute-Southern California (46 to 1).
  • Porterville (4,784 students) is larger than Universal Technical Institute-Southern California (1,701 students) with more enrolled students.
  • Universal Technical Institute-Southern California ($5,114) has higher amount of financial aid than Porterville ($5,066).
  • Universal Technical Institute-Southern California's graduation rate (63%) is higher than Porterville (34%).
